Project Abstract

Genetic Diversity and Conservation of Endangered Species in a Specific Region This project aims to investigate the genetic diversity and conservation status of endangered species within a specific geographic region. The importance of this study lies in the critical role that genetic diversity plays in the long-term survival and resilience of species facing the challenges of habitat loss, fragmentation, and environmental change. Genetic diversity is the foundation of a species' ability to adapt and respond to shifting environmental conditions. When genetic diversity is low, populations become more vulnerable to disease, environmental stressors, and demographic fluctuations, increasing their risk of extinction. Consequently, understanding the genetic diversity of endangered species is essential for developing effective conservation strategies and ensuring their long-term viability. The project will focus on a specific region that is home to a number of endangered species, each facing unique threats to their survival. Through a combination of field surveys, laboratory analysis, and bioinformatics, the research team will assess the genetic diversity within and across populations of these endangered species. This will involve the collection of biological samples, the extraction and sequencing of DNA, and the analysis of genetic markers to determine levels of genetic variation, population structure, and potential inbreeding. By analyzing the genetic data, the researchers will be able to identify populations with low genetic diversity, which may require targeted conservation interventions to increase genetic exchange and maintain adaptive potential. Additionally, the project will explore the potential impact of environmental factors, such as habitat fragmentation and climate change, on the genetic diversity of these endangered species. The findings of this research will have significant implications for the conservation and management of the studied species. The data generated will inform the development of evidence-based conservation strategies, including the identification of priority areas for habitat protection, the potential translocation of individuals to enhance gene flow, and the implementation of ex-situ conservation measures, such as captive breeding programs. Furthermore, the project will contribute to the broader understanding of the relationship between genetic diversity and species conservation, providing valuable insights that can be applied to the protection of endangered species in other regions. By sharing the research findings through scientific publications, conferences, and stakeholder engagement, the project will aim to raise awareness and foster collaborative efforts to safeguard the biodiversity of the region. In conclusion, this project's focus on genetic diversity and conservation of endangered species in a specific region is crucial for the long-term preservation of the region's unique ecological heritage. By unraveling the genetic underpinnings of these endangered species, the research team will provide critical information to guide conservation efforts and ensure the survival of these irreplaceable components of the natural world.
